Well here it is! Lambo style doors. Like I said, love them or hate them, it made my job much easier. Getting in and out of the car, moving around it, and cleaning the bottom of the door and the jamb was so much easier. Also allowed me to get to sections normally unreachable.



Finished pics. Sun had already set, so I just have pics in the garage. Bra was reinstalled for the owner.





Perfectly clean, thanks to excellent access provided by those hinges

Washed with the 2 bucket method and grit guards, clayed with Zaino claybar, correction with PCXP and LC orange with Menzerna SIP. LSP was Blackfire Wet Diamond.
